🥘 Ingredients

10 items
  • 500 grams Cheese tortellini
  • 6 tablespoons Unsalted butter
  • 1 cup Pumpkin puree
  • 10 leaves Fresh sage leaves
  • 2 cloves Garlic cloves, minced
  • 0.5 cup Parmesan cheese, grated
  • 0.25 cup Heavy cream (optional)
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 0.125 teaspoon Ground nutmeg

📝 Instructions

7 steps
1

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Cook the cheese tortellini according to the package instructions until al dente. Reserve 1/2 cup of the pasta water, then drain and set aside.

2

In a large sk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. Once melted, add the fresh sage leaves and fry until crispy, about 1-2 minutes. Remove the sage leaves with a slotted spoon and set them aside on a paper towel to drain.

3

In the same skillet, add the minced garlic and sauté for 30 seconds until fragrant. Stir in the pumpkin puree and cook for 2 minutes to heat through.

4

Add the reserved pasta water, heavy cream (if using), salt, black pepper, and nutmeg to the skillet. Stir to combine and cook for another 2-3 minutes until the sauce is smooth and slightly thickened.

5

Add the cooked tortellini to the skillet and toss to coat evenly in the pumpkin sage butter sauce.

6

Divide the tortellini among serving plates. Garnish with the crispy sage leaves and grated Parmesan cheese.

7

Serve immediately and enjoy this rich seasonal dish!

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(236.9g)
Calories
578
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 34.3 g 44%
Saturated Fat 20.4 g 102%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.9 g
Cholesterol 114 mg 38%
Sodium 623 mg 27%
Total Carbohydrate 51.4 g 19%
Dietary Fiber 3.8 g 14%
Total Sugars 3.3 g
Protein 18.2 g 36%
Vitamin D 0.3 mcg 1%
Calcium 284 mg 22%
Iron 2.1 mg 12%
Potassium 182 mg 4%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
